Bot Ask Name
The bot asks and recognizes names in the text provided by the user.
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, support for Interactive Voice Response (IVR) is removed from this command due to the removal of IVR. For more information, see Removed.
Command availability: IBM RPA SaaS and IBM RPA on premises
Script syntax
IBM RPA's proprietary script language has a syntax similar to other programming languages. The script syntax defines the command's syntax in the script file. You can work with this syntax in IBM RPA Studio's Script mode.
botAskName [--retry(Boolean)] [--attempts(Numeric)] [--retrytext(String)] [--timeoutsub(String)] [--recognitionTimeout(TimeSpan)] [--speechCompleteTimeout(TimeSpan)] [--noInputTimeout(TimeSpan)] [--speechIncompleteTimeout(TimeSpan)] [--confidenceThreshold(Numeric)] [--beep(Boolean)] [--language(Language)] --text(String) [--textformat(String)] [--timeout(TimeSpan)] (String)=utterance (Boolean)=timedout (String)=botHistoryMessageId (List<String>)=values (String)=first (DataTable)=valuesmapping (Boolean)=success
Dependencies
- You must start a Chatbot or IVR instance by using the Connect to Chatbot (
botConnect) command. - This command must be in the Connect to Chatbot scope.
Input parameters
The following table displays the list of input parameters available in this command. In the table, you can see the parameter name when working in IBM RPA Studio's Script mode and its Designer mode equivalent label.
| Designer mode label | Script mode name | Required | Accepted variable types |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Retry | retry |
Optional |
Boolean |
Enable to allow the bot to ask a new question if there is no answer on the first try. |
| Attempts | attempts |
Optional |
Number |
Number of times the question from Alternative texts should be repeated. |
| Alternative texts | retrytext |
Optional |
Text |
Alternative question that is asked to the user if there is no answer on the first attempt. |
| Time out subroutine | timeoutsub |
Optional |
Text |
Subroutine that should run if user response time runs out. |
| Recognition timeout | recognitionTimeout |
Optional |
Time Span |
Timeout to acknowledge the user's response |
| Speech complete timeout | speechCompleteTimeout |
Optional |
Time Span |
Maximum time allowed without interaction with the bot after its speech.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, this parameter is removed. |
| No input timeout | noInputTimeout |
Optional |
Time Span |
Maximum waiting time for the user to start the conversation.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, this parameter is removed. |
| Incomplete Speech Timeout | speechIncompleteTimeout |
Optional |
Time Span |
Maximum amount of time to wait for the user to complete the speech.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, this parameter is removed. |
| Confidence Threshold | confidenceThreshold |
Optional |
Number |
Numeric expression that indicates the confidence level for recognizing user response. Confidence rate is in the range 1 - 100. If the obtained value is lower than the specified range, it returns null.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, this parameter is removed. |
| Beep | beep |
Optional |
Boolean |
Enable to play a beep each time that the bot speaks. Starting from IBM RPA 23.0.3, this parameter is removed. |
| Language | language |
Optional |
Language |
Language used for bot communication. Use the Create a Language (createLanguage) command to get the language variable. |
| Text | text |
Required |
Text |
The first question that asks for the user's name. |
| Text Format | textformat |
Optional |
Text, BotTextFormat |
Specifies the text format to send to the chat, either Plain Text or Markdown (default). |
| Timeout | timeout |
Optional |
Time Span, Number, Text |
Timeout for waiting for user response. |
Output parameters
| Designer mode label | Script mode name | Accepted variable types |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| Utterance | utterance |
Text |
Returns the text provided by the user. |
| Timed out | timedout |
Boolean |
Returns True if the time has run out, otherwise returns False. |
| Message History ID | botHistoryMessageId |
Text |
Identifier for other commands to save their history along with the history of this command. This field returns the identity value of the saved history if one has been set to the Storage Adapter parameter of the Connect to Chatbot ( botConnect) command. To use it, simply add this output to the command specific input parameter of which the history you want to link to this command's
history. |
| Values | values |
List<Text> |
List of names recognized in user-entered text. |
| First | first |
Text |
First name recognized in user-entered text. |
| Values mapping | valuesmapping |
Data Table |
Data table that returns the position of the name in the entered sentence, its length, and the text itself. |
| Success | success |
Boolean |
Returns True if the script runs successfully, otherwise returns False. |
Example
Recognizes names in the sentence "I found Anna and Mary on the way home", entered by the user, and returns the names that were recognized.
defVar --name language --type Language
defVar --name sentence --type String
defVar --name timeOut --type Boolean
defVar --name namesFound --type List --innertype String
defVar --name firstNameFound --type String
defVar --name tableInformation --type DataTable
createLanguage --culture "enUS" language=value
botConnect --type "Chat" --language ${language} --timeout 00:05:00
botAskName --timeoutsub TimeOutSubRoutine --confidenceThreshold 100 --beep--language ${language} --text "Enter a text:" --timeout 00:05:00 sentence=utterance timeOut=timedout namesFound=values firstNameFound=first tableInformation=valuesmapping
botDisconnect
logMessage --message "First Name Found: ${firstNameFound}\r\nValue Mapping: ${tableInformation}\r\nTime\'s up: ${timeOut}\r\nSentence: ${sentence}\r\nNames found: ${namesFound}" --type "Info"
Limitations
-
If the amount of time specified in the Recognition timeout, No input timeout, Speech complete timeout, Incomplete Speech Timeout, and Timeout parameters runs out, the interaction is forwarded to the subroutine specified in the Time out subroutine parameter.
-
The parameters Recognition timeout, No input timeout, Speech complete timeout, Incomplete Speech Timeout, and Beep are specific to the IVR communication type.
-
The Attempts and Alternative texts parameters are available when the Retry parameter is enabled.
